🥋 Hall of Fame #1: Mr. Chhoeun Thy

Founder, Thy’s Taekwon-Do Sanford, Maine


It is with profound respect and admiration that we induct Mr. Chhoeun Thy as the inaugural member of our Hall of Fame.

It is with profound respect and admiration that we induct Mr. Chhoeun Thy as the inaugural member of our Hall of Fame.

Mr. Thy's journey is a testament to resilience, dedication, and the transformative power of martial arts. Born in war-torn Cambodia, he endured a childhood marked by hardship and survival. At an early age, he worked for the government, and when the opportunity arose, he and his family embarked on a perilous journey on foot, traversing jungles and facing numerous dangers to reach safety in Thailand.

Upon resettling in the United States, Mr. Thy sought a martial arts school that embodied discipline and tradition. He found this under the guidance of Sabum Vu at Vu’s Taekwon-Do, where he earned his black belt after an intense 8-hour examination.

In 2008, Mr. Thy took the helm of the school, continuing to inspire and lead by example. His humility, strength, and exceptional leadership have made him a pillar of the community. At 55 years of age, he continues to train alongside his students, imparting not only martial skills but life lessons drawn from his own experiences.

For his unwavering commitment to the art of Taekwon-Do and his profound impact on those he teaches, we are honored to recognize Mr. Chhoeun Thy as our first Hall of Fame inductee.
